Defense Secretary Gilberto Teodoro Jr. has expressed deep disappointment over the behavior of a student who allegedly assaulted and insulted Philippine Air Force (PAF) personnel during a public exhibit. The secretary stressed the importance of discipline and respect for government soldiers who are only performing their duties.

The incident occurred inside a university in Manila (reportedly identified as the University of Santo Tomas or UST) while the Air Force was holding an exhibit as part of the institution’s 415th anniversary celebration. A video has gone viral on social media showing a heated argument between a 1st year student who identified himself as a student and soldiers. The student was heard insulting and questioning the military’s presence on campus. Defense Chief Teodoro called on the university administration to discipline the students involved to maintain credibility and order within the academic institution.

Teodoro stressed that such actions should not be tolerated, especially since PAF personnel are there for peaceful interaction and information for the public. The call for discipline is also part of the government's broader campaign for order in the country.
